

Dennis is survived by his beloved wife of 52 years, Kathy Andras; his two sons, Scott Andras (Heather) and Chris Andras (Kelly); his four grandchildren, Scarlett “Charlotte”, Taillon “Little Man”, Presley, and Adelynn; his brother, Robert Andras; and his loving dogs, Lobo and Gracie. He was preceded in death by his parents, Freddie and Lucille Andras.
Dennis was born in New Orleans on February 25, 1948, and attended Nicholls State University. He retired from the U. S. Army, and owned and operated Deltone Electric. He was a member of the Vietnam Veterans of America, American Legion, Washington Artillery Veterans Association, and the 101st Airborne Veteran Association.
Dennis was an avid outdoorsman, and especially enjoyed hunting and fishing. He also loved spending time with his family.
The family would like to extend their gratitude to the staff at Tour ICU and DaVita, and to all of his doctors for their care and compassion.
